    Abstract: There is provided a resin container manufacturing apparatus configured to stretch a preform disposed in a stretch blow molding mold by a stretching rod and stretch the preform by introducing blow air into the preform so as to form a resin container. The resin container manufacturing apparatus includes detection means for detecting an actual position of the stretching rod inserted into the preform, and supply control means for controlling a supply state of the blow air based on a detection result of the detection means.

    Abstract: The present invention relates to holding a call being executed between communication devices in a communication system which has a first function for a holding party of the communication devices to hold the call by transmitting a first request signal to a held party and a second function for the holding party to hold the call by transmitting a second request signal to the held party and receiving a response signal. The holding party transmits the second request signal first and when the response signal is not returned within a given time, transmits the first request signal. A transit device for relaying a call between communication devices, unless detecting the response signal within a given time after relaying the second request signal, transmits the first request signal to the held party, generates the response signal and transmits the generated response signal to the holding party.

    Abstract: A threaded fastener formed on the middle of a head thereof comprises a concave or convex drive shape adapted to engage with a clamping tool. The drive shape comprises projections equiangularly spaced from one another to extend radially from an axis of the threaded fastener, curved portions formed between the projections to dent toward the axis, and drive surfaces formed between the projections and the curved portions. Clamping forces acting on the drive surfaces are directed toward substantially perpendicular to a straight line passing through the axis and apices of the projections.

    Abstract: An electronic mail system is provided that can control suppression of a transmission band and a storage area of a mail, and can communicate all contents of a mail transmitted from a sender to a receiver. The electronic mail system is provided with a transmission apparatus (1) and a reception apparatus (2). The transmission apparatus (1), when transmitting a mail A with a signature added, transmits a mail A′ whose size is made smaller by converting the signature to a signature ID. The mail A′ is held in a mail server 4 through a mail server 3. The receipt apparatus 2, when receiving the mail A′ from the mail server 4, restores the mail A by converting the signature ID in the mail A′ to the signature.

    Abstract: A fiber reinforced plastics comprises a resin and chopped strands dispersed in the resin, wherein the chopped strands comprise glass fiber chopped strands composed of cut assemblies of glass filaments and high elastic chopped strands composed of cut assemblies of high modulus inorgtanic filaments having higher elastic modulus than the filaments and having 3000 or less number of assembled filaments. By this arrangement, the both chopped strands are closely and uniformly dispersed in the resin and the force interaction between the both chopped stands are enhanced. The resultant plastics has remarkably improved strength and fatigue durability, and higher rigidity than conventional ones.

    Abstract: A sealed case has first and second housing portions. A motor section is arranged in the first housing portion of the sealed case and has a rotating shaft extending toward the second housing portion. A compression section has first and second compression mechanisms stacked in the second housing portion of the sealed case and driven by the rotating shaft. A first valve cover has a predetermined volume so as to temporarily store a high-pressure fluid discharged from the first compression mechanism near the motor section. A second valve cover has a predetermined volume larger than that of the first valve cover so as to temporarily store a high-pressure fluid discharged from the second compression mechanism opposite to the motor section.

    Abstract: A method for the manufacture of a fiber reinforced plastic structure, comprising the steps of winding a continuous long-staple fiber impregnated with a liquid resin around a plurality of winding jigs until the resultant bundle of resin impregnated fibers attains a predetermined thickness; setting rings tightly in place on the linear portions of the resin impregnated fiber bundle between the jigs; and moving the tightly set rings relative to the linear portions thereby wringing the resin impregnated fiber bundle and expelling bubbles entrapped within the fiber bundle.

    Abstract: A steering wheel core material of continuous filament FRP for vehicles which is made up of a ring, a boss positioned at the center of the ring, and spokes connecting the boss to the ring, said boss being integrally joined to a boss metal fitting. It is formed by winding resin-impregnated continous filaments in layer around the ring- and spoke-forming mold and the body of the boss metal fitting, with an elastic material interposed between the body of the boss metal fitting and the FRP.

    Abstract: A core for a steering wheel made of a long fiber-reinforced resin in which a ring portion, a boss portion and a three spoke portions including a first spoke portion, a second spoke portion and a third spoke portion extending in a generally T-shaped configuration from the ring portion to the boss portion, are formed by bundles of continuous fibers reinforced with a resin. The cross-sectional area for the second spoke portion situated between the first spoke portion and the third spoke portion is made smaller than the cross-sectional area for the first spoke portion and the third spoke portion.

    Abstract: A process for preparing a fiber reinforced plastic structure having points of branching, which comprises the steps of, positioning pins at points of branching in the structure and repeatedly hanging and repeatedly stretching a resin-impregnated strand of continuous long-staple fibers over and between said pins, thereby completing the structure of the points of branching.

    Abstract: A method for joining a fiber-reinforced plastic structure to a metallic insert for fitting around a rotary shaft is disclosed. The method comprises winding a resin-impregnated strand of continuous long-staple fibers around an engaging means formed on the metallic insert thereby effecting the desired union. By this method, a rotatable element such as a wheel, a hand-wheel or the like, such as a steering wheel can be produced.

    Abstract: An aluminum alloy cylinder block for use in a water-cooled internal combustion engine has a cylinder with a bore into which a piston is to be movably fitted. A water jacket provided on the outer side wall of the cylinder is adapted to allow the passage of water therein for cooling the engine. The depth of the water jacket from the top of the cylinder block is preferably from 0.2 to 0.5 times the length of the cylinder. A crank case has a side wall connected to the bottom of the water jacket, and a cylinder rib extends from the inside of the side wall of the crank case toward the water jacket.
